Gdańsk Airport has been rated the best in Poland by passengers in the annual AirHelp ranking. Lech Wałęsa Airport also took 40th place in the global list.
Only two Polish airports made it to the top 100: besides Gdańsk, Warsaw’s Chopin Airport ranked 64th.
In compiling the ranking, passengers evaluated flight punctuality, airport infrastructure, service quality, and the overall travel experience.
The leader of the ranking was Panama City Airport. In Europe, the highest ratings went to Bodø Airport in Norway and Billund Airport in Denmark.
